Vitamin C Supports Energy IndirectlyVitamin C does not directly create energy.
Low vitamin C levels have been associated with fatigue and reduced physical work capacity, likely due to impaired metabolism and increased oxidative stress.
High doses of vitamin C may cause gastrointestinal discomfort and, in some people, increase the risk of kidney stones.
